// Bailiwick Checking.
|
||||
// Bailiwick/sub zone checking.
|
||||
//
|
||||
// A resolver should not return answers outside of its delegated authority -- if we receive a delegation from the root servers for
|
||||
// "example.com", that server should only return answers related to example.com or a sub-domain thereof. This function checks that a
|
||||
// domain is a child of a specified parent.
|
||||
//
|
||||
// The basic idea is to split the supplied parent and child string by '.' and verify each token in the
|
||||
// parent string is present in the same position in the child string.
